Navigating the Complexities of Multimodal GeoAI Adoption in 2026 Imagine a world where disaster response teams can predict flood impacts in real time, or urban planners can visualize city growth with pinpoint accuracy. This is the promise of multimodal GeoAI, a groundbreaking technology that fuses diverse data sources like satellite imagery, text, audio, and video to reveal deep insights about our planet. As we edge closer to 2026, the potential for transformation in fields like emergency management and infrastructure design is immense. However, the road to widespread adoption is riddled with technical and operational challenges. From wrestling with colossal data volumes to harmonizing disparate formats, the obstacles are as complex as the systems themselves. In this article, we’ll unravel these barriers, spotlight emerging trends, and provide actionable steps for professionals eager to tap into GeoAI’s game changing power.
